Uranium Deposits
Concentrations of uranium within the Earth's crust that are economically viable to mine, commonly used as fuel in nuclear reactors.
Groundwater
Water that fills the cracks and spaces in underground soil and rock layers.
Gas Hydrate
A crystalline solid formed from a mixture of water and gas, under low temperature and high pressure conditions, often found in marine sediments and permafrost regions.
Ocean-floor Sediments
Deposits that cover the ocean floor, comprised of particles of organic and inorganic origin, such as sand, silt, and the remains of marine organisms.
